2101211222102 has 4 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 3151816833156. Its totient is φ = 1050605611050.
The previous prime is 2101211222101. The next prime is 2101211222119. The reversal of 2101211222102 is 2012221121012.
It is a semiprime because it is the product of two primes.
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(2101211222101)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 525302805524 + ... + 525302805527.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(787954208289).
Almost surely, 22101211222102 is an apocalyptic number.
2101211222102 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1050605611054).
2101211222102 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
2101211222102 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 1050605611053.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 64, while the sum is 17.
Adding to 2101211222102 its reverse (2012221121012), we get a palindrome (4113432343114).
The spelling of 2101211222102 in words is "two trillion, one hundred one billion, two hundred eleven million, two hundred twenty-two thousand, one hundred two".
